Appeals
Any person who believes they are affected by a decision of the Development Officer or Municipal Planning Commission may file an appeal with the Subdivision and Development Appeal Board (SDAB). A written Notice of Appeal must be submitted to the Clerk of the Regional Subdivision and Development Appeal Board, care of Parkland Community Planning Services (PCPS), on or before the stated appeal deadline.
Appeal Fee: $200. If the appeal is successful, 50% of the appeal fee will be refunded.
